It is with the heaviest of hearts that we say goodbye to one of our most devoted advocates, John King. He went to his heavenly home on Christmas Eve, following a courageous battle with cancer over the past seven months. John served as Chairman of our local Board of Trustees, a former Light The Night Chair and was recognized this past October as an honored hero at this yearโ€™s event. He brought so much awareness to our mission while raising over $250,000, all in honor of his late brother. We will miss his big smile and willingness to always help in any way. Our prayers are with his family, friends and our entire city as we mourn the loss of this great soul. Thank you John and family for all youโ€™ve done for LLS.

We are thrilled to introduce the 2021 Louisville Students of the Year HONORED HERO...JACKSON STARK!!! Jackson was diagnosed with Stage 4 T-Cell ALL in March of 2017. He underwent 8 months of intense treatments fighting his disease and can now call himself a true SURVIVOR. We are so grateful to have Jackson and his family join us this year and we look forward to sharing more details of his story throughout the duration of the campaign. Welcome Jackson and all the members of the Stark Family!
